NARRATIVE
The Limetree Residence is a high-performance Passive House that demonstrates how thoughtful design can reduce both operational and embodied carbon. From the beginning, the homeowners and architect evaluated the growing family’s needs alongside the environmental cost of remodeling versus rebuilding.
Multiple remodel concepts were explored, but the extent of the required program, low existing ceiling heights, and concerns about the health and wellness of the existing home ultimately made renovation impractical. Rather than demolishing everything and constructing a new foundation, the project preserves and reuses the existing foundation, significantly reducing demolition waste and the embodied carbon associated with new concrete.
The new residence is all-electric and designed around Passive House certification, minimizing energy demand while creating a durable, healthy, and comfortable home. A highly insulated double-wall assembly with an interior service cavity provide continuous thermal and air control layers while reducing penetrations and simplifying the integration of electrical and mechanical systems.
The project represents a holistic approach to sustainability—balancing family needs, wellness, operational energy, material impacts, and responsible reuse of existing resources. As both homeowner and general contractor, the owner is also experiencing firsthand the opportunities and challenges of translating Passive House goals into construction.

SPECIFICATIONS
WINDOWS
Spec: Smartwin by Advantage Architectural Woodwork
Uf 0.11, SHGC 0.317
ENVELOPE + INSULATION
Airtightness: 0.6 ACH50 or better
Slab: R-35, EPS
Wall underground: R-35, Smartrock over Rockwool Comfortboard
Wall aboveground: R-56, Dense-pack cellulose
Roof: R-90+, Dense-pack Cellulose (vaults) & Loose-fill Cellulose (attics)
